West
Loch Shores Tarbert has a 9 hole golf course situated only
1 mile along the road. This 9 hole golf course takes you up
into the woodland and overlooks the wonderful West Loch Tarbert
and West Loch Shores. The course on the whole is not too tricky
for beginners as it doesn't have any bunkers, but there are
3 holes where you must cross a shallow burn ! At only £10.00
per day, and there are clubs available, you could play all
day !
From
the West Loch Shores you can either head north and play golf
courses in Lochgilphead or Inveraray or head south or west
to Carradale or for a true links challenge at either Dunaverty
or Machrihanish.
Dunaverty
(otherwise known as South End) is a tricky 18 hole links course
where winds can challenge even the best golfers. The greens
and fairways are well maintained and free from excess water
most of the year.
Machrihanish
is a world class 18 hole links golf course only 45 minutes
from West Loch Shores Tarbert which has a pro shop and excellent
facilities to boot. This course is listed in the Golfer's Digest
top 100 golf courses in the world outside of the United States
of America, and also reputed to have one of the very best opening
holes of golf in the world.
